核心畫面

Picture something leaving your hand without much force: it rises, hangs for a moment at the top of its curve, and drops on the far side of a wall or a person. The word is about the shape of that path, not about strength. Everything else on this page is the same arc, either thrown around the house and garden, or aimed on purpose over an opponent's head.

From the word’s history

The packet's Wiktionary entry records the verb first attested in the late 16th century meaning to allow or cause to dangle or hang, taken from an older noun used for lumpish, heavily hanging things. A loose, hanging, unhurried movement sits close to the slow arc the word names today.

Two branches

隨手拋過去

弧線本身,用在日常。東西被輕輕送出去,越過擋著的東西,再掉下來。

verb · B2

To throw something so that it goes up in a high, slow curve and comes down again, often over something such as a wall or a fence.

把東西高高拋過去

球場上的高吊球

同一道弧線,但這次是算好的。對手站得近,低球過不去,所以把球從他頭上送過去,落在他背後。

verb · B2

In a game such as tennis, football, or basketball, to hit, kick, or throw the ball so that it travels slowly in a high curve, usually over a player standing in front of you.

(球類)把球高高吊過對手
